The 2026 Re Prize recognizes two African projects this year: Bled el Abar, a Tunisian collective exploring wells and oases across the Sahara as places of hospitality, memory and transmission, and Arafa C. Hamadi, a Tanzanian artist and designer whose practice opens up new perspectives on space and exhibition-making. Both laureates will receive a grant to pursue their research and develop new projects.
